| Reasons for holding zero reserves |
Para 1.22 | Our costs are episodic and are funded on a per- project basis. We do not undertake a project without first raising adequate funds to cover its costs. We do not run any general overhead (e.g., real estate, capex, labour). As such, reserves are not necessary to mitigate fluctuations in income. |
